    Important Considerations Before You Subscribe to iifree

    Before you jump headfirst into the world of iifree streaming sports packages, it's smart to do a little homework. There are a few things you should consider to make sure it's the right choice for you and that you get the best possible experience.

    • Internet Speed: This is the most crucial factor. Streaming sports consumes a lot of data, and you'll need a stable and fast internet connection. Ideally, you want a high-speed internet plan with a reliable connection to avoid buffering and interruptions. Check your current internet speed and ensure it meets the requirements of the iifree service you're considering. Streaming in HD or 4K requires significantly faster internet speeds, so consider your viewing preferences.
    • Compatibility: Double-check that the iifree service is compatible with your devices. Most services support a wide range of devices, but it's essential to verify that it works on your smart TV, streaming device (like Roku or Fire Stick), smartphone, or tablet. Some services may not be available on all devices, so confirm before you subscribe.
    • Content Availability: Not all sports and leagues are available on every iifree platform. Research the specific channels and events you want to watch and ensure they are included in the package. Consider the sports you follow, the leagues you're interested in, and the specific games you want to see. Look for services that offer a broad range of coverage to avoid missing out on the action.
    • Cost and Packages: Compare the costs and packages offered by different iifree providers. Consider factors like the channels included, the features offered (like DVR or multiple streams), and the length of the subscription. Look for a package that fits your budget and viewing habits. Watch out for hidden fees or price increases after the initial promotional period.
    • Geographical Restrictions: Some iifree services may have geographical restrictions, limiting access to content based on your location. Make sure the service is available in your region and that it offers the content you want to watch in your area. Check for any blackouts or restrictions on specific games or events.
    • Legal Considerations: Ensure you are using a legitimate iifree service. There are many illegal streaming services that offer sports content without proper licenses. These services may be unreliable, offer poor quality, and expose you to security risks. Stick to reputable, licensed providers to ensure a safe and legal viewing experience.
    • Free Trials and Reviews: Take advantage of free trials offered by some iifree services. This allows you to test the service, evaluate the streaming quality, and assess the content before committing to a subscription. Read reviews and check user ratings to learn about the experiences of other users. This can help you identify any potential issues or drawbacks before you subscribe.
